General Sherman's Official Account of His Great March Through Georgia and the Carolinas is a historical book written in 1865 by William Tecumseh Sherman. The book is a firsthand account of the famous military campaign led by General Sherman during the American Civil War, in which he led his troops on a march through Georgia and the Carolinas, destroying everything in their path.The book provides a detailed account of the campaign, including the strategies and tactics used by Sherman and his troops, as well as the challenges they faced along the way. It also includes descriptions of the battles and skirmishes that took place, as well as the impact of the campaign on the local population and the Confederate forces.General Sherman's Official Account of His Great March Through Georgia and the Carolinas is a valuable historical document that provides insight into one of the most important military campaigns of the Civil War.
